Q: Why does Pairwise (the Quillmont matching service) stall every ~40 minutes?

A: Full GC pauses. The candidate graph grows unbounded between compaction cycles, so the old-gen collector runs 2–4s stop-the-world sweeps. Mitigation shipped in 3.2: bounded graph shards plus incremental collection. If pauses persist, restart the matcher with the tuned heap profile from the ops vault. The vault is sealed after each restart; unsealing it at the sync requires the recovery passphrase, which appears directly below.

unlock words, fawig-bagef: olidor-holir-istox-holath-tamys-quenion-giliel

**Key Ceremony Checklist — Item 7 (GraphTangle Visualizer)**

Before we sign the GraphTangle release build, double-check that the dependency graph renders cleanly against the staging signing node — no orphaned edges, no cycles flagged in red. Once Priya's counterpart witnesses the HSM unlock, rotate the escrow bundle and log it in the ceremony ledger. To unseal the escrow bundle, the witness reads out the recovery passphrase, which is:

unlock words, yagag-tagaf: ulaath-ulawyn

// Fixture for the Twigreaper stale-branch cleanup bot.
// Simulates a repo with branches untouched for 30, 60, and 90 days.
// The bot must delete only the 90-day branch and open a warning
// issue for the 60-day one. The mock forge API used here requires
// authentication, so the test injects the bearer token below.

session JWT of yaguf-tahop = eyJhbGciOiJIUzI1NiIsInR5cCI6IkpXVCJ9.eyJzdWIiOiIIvtUmFqQ_4In0.rjsW2NuF59R8

## Blue-Green Cutover: Ledgerline Billing Worker

Spin up the green pool, drain in-flight invoices from blue, then flip the router weight in one step—partial weights cause duplicate charges. Keep blue warm for thirty minutes in case of rollback. Promotion artifacts must be signed before the flip, using the key provided below.

deploy key for fafof-yaguf: bky4_zHj6